Why Choose a Heat Gun Plastic Welder?

 

A heat gun plastic welder is a versatile tool used for fusing plastic materials. It works by directing a high-temperature stream of air onto the material, causing it to soften and bond effectively. One of the main advantages of a heat gun plastic welder is its ability to weld various types of plastic, including PVC, polyethylene, and polypropylene. This makes it an essential tool for a wide range of applications, from automotive repairs to home improvement projects.

 

The heat gun plastic welder is easy to use and offers excellent control over the temperature and airflow. This allows users to precisely apply heat to the area being welded, ensuring a strong and even bond. Whether you're repairing plastic pipes, fixing plastic surfaces, or working with plastic sheets, the heat gun plastic welder provides a reliable solution for high-quality, durable results.

Roofing Heat Welder: Perfect for Roofing Applications

 

For those working with roofing materials, a roofing heat welder is the ideal tool for joining roofing membranes and other plastic materials. A roofing heat welder is designed specifically for use in the roofing industry, where durable, waterproof seams are essential. It uses high-temperature hot air to melt the edges of plastic membranes, creating a strong bond that resists weathering, leaks, and wear.

 

A roofing heat welder is an essential tool for anyone involved in the installation or repair of roofing materials, particularly for commercial or residential buildings that use thermoplastic roofing membranes such as TPO (Thermoplastic Olefin) or PVC. By using a roofing heat welder, professionals can ensure that the roofing materials are securely bonded, preventing water infiltration and enhancing the lifespan of the roof. This tool is specifically designed to handle the unique requirements of roofing applications, making it a must-have for roofing contractors and installers.

 

Plastic Welding Tools and Applications FAQs

 

How does a heat gun plastic welder work?

A heat gun plastic welder works by directing a stream of hot air onto the plastic material, softening it and allowing it to fuse with another plastic surface. The temperature and airflow can be adjusted to control the welding process.

 

Can I use a hot air PVC welder for other types of plastic?

While a hot air PVC welder is specifically designed for PVC, it can also be used for other thermoplastic materials. However, it’s important to adjust the temperature settings for optimal results with different types of plastic.

 

What is the difference between a plastic welder hot air gun and a regular heat gun?

A plastic welder hot air gun is designed for plastic welding and provides more precise temperature control and airflow than a standard heat gun. It’s optimized for use with various types of plastic, making it ideal for welding applications.

 

How do I maintain my roofing heat welder?

To maintain your roofing heat welder, regularly clean the nozzles and check the temperature settings. Be sure to follow the manufacturer's instructions for proper maintenance and ensure that the air filters are clear to prevent overheating.

 

Can a roofing heat welder be used for other applications besides roofing?

A roofing heat welder is primarily designed for use in the roofing industry, but it can also be used for other applications where strong, waterproof welds are needed. However, it’s best to use it for roofing materials to get the most reliable results.

In the world of industrial maintenance and pipeline integrity, identifying microscopic leaks can be a daunting challenge. An electronic spark tester serves as a critical diagnostic tool, allowing technicians to pinpoint holidays—tiny pinholes or discontinuities in protective coatings—that are invisible to the naked eye. By applying a high-voltage current to the coating, these devices create a visible spark where the coating is compromised, ensuring that assets are fully protected against corrosion.
